Nose

The nose is dominated by yellow peach and mango.

Palate

This wine has a fantastic concentration of flavours and outstanding acidity. The palate reveals a late-harvest wine with a more elegant sweetness and mineral finish.

Growing Conditions

It was an outstanding vintage. 2018 was particularly warm resulting in ripe, complex wines with excellent flavour concentration. The naturally high acidity of the Furmint and the special volcanic soil of Tokaj give this wine an acidity that forms a beautiful harmony with the full fruitiness.

Food Pairing

It pairs well with not too sweet desserts, such as cottage cheese pancakes or chestnut strudel.
